2017 AFC Cup: Mohun Bagan duffer humiliating 2-5 defeat at Maziya R&SC in the Maldives!

Kolkata giants Mohun Bagan AC suffered a humiliating 2-5 defeat at the hands of Maldivian islanders Maziya Recreation & Sports Club at the National Stadium in Male on Wednesday afternoon.

Mohun Bagan had send a team of their fringe players and assistant coach Shankarlal Chakraborty to the Maldives and the end result proved that at this level of Asia, a reserve Indian side is just not good enough

Maziya took a 13th minute lead when Yasfaadh Habeeb scored from close range after the Mohun Bagan defence could not clear the ball. The home side doubled their lead when Mohamed Umair just had to tap in the ball in the 27th minute off Abdulla Asadhulla before Aleksandar Rakic made it 3-0 on the stroke of half time to somewhat seal the match.

Mohun Bagan reduced the deficit only three minutes into the second half following a corner the ball is headed on and Kingshuk Debnath puts the ball into an empty net.

In the 53rd minute Mohun Bagan conceded a penalty when keeper Pawan Kumar brought down Mohamed Umair in the area. Abdulla Asadhulla send Pawan the wrong way to give Maziya a 4-1 lead.

Things went from bad to worse as on the hour mark, Aleksandar Rakic’s left footed shot went in below keeper Pawan Kumar to give his team a 5-1 lead.

Maziya then conceded a penalty of their own as Samaam Gasim handled the ball and it was India striker Jeje Lalpekhlua, who reduced the deficit in the 78th minute.

In the end Maziya scored a big 5-2 win over Mohun Bagan, which means the Kolkata giants stay on three points while Maziya now have nine points like Bengaluru FC at the top of the AFC Cup – Group E standings.
